Original warning text
WESTERN NORTH ATLANTIC. DISTRESS SIGNAL RECEIVED ON 406 MHZ IN 27-41.1N 069-53.0W. VESSELS IN VICINITY REQUESTED TO KEEP A SHARP LOOKOUT, ASSIST IF POSSIBLE. REPORTS TO U.S. COAST GUARD MIAMI, PHONE: 305 415 6800.
